7 | 2N5114 | P-Channel JFET Switch P-Channel JFET Switch CORPORATION 2N5114 – 2N5116 GENERAL DESCRIPTION Ideal for inverting switching or "Virtual Gnd" switching into inverting input of Op. Amp. No driver is required and ±10VAC signals can be handled using only +5V logic (TTL or CMOS). 5 | 2N5114 | Switching 2N5114 P-CHANNEL JFET Linear Systems replaces discontinued Siliconix 2N5114 This analog switch is designed for inverting switching into inverting input of an Operational Amplifier. The hermetically sealed TO-18 package is well suited for hi-reliability and harsh environment applications. (See Packaging Information). FEATURES DIRECT REPLACEMENT FOR SILICONIX 2N5114 LOW |
